I recently experienced a drop to about 30-50% of original upload speed on my FTTC BT connection after three months steady. The Tbb speed test showed big fluctuations during the test. The engineer had connected the modem to the GigE port on the Home Hub 3. I tried connecting to one of the other ports and the upload speed instantly restored to its original speed, not sure why it happened but does this help your problem?
